I work for a company that hosts bank websites, therefore our security policy is
very tough. We give all FTP users a SecurID keychain with a changing password.
I have a client who wants to use contribute, but it doesn't seem to work
because contribute tries to "remember" the token code.

Will this client need to use a separate FTP client and manually upload the
files after editing them locally in Contribute?